I use an Ultra 500W that I purchased for free AR. My 1st impressions were:

1. Lifetime Warranty. Can't beat that.
2. Heavy. Good sign of a heavy duty power supply.

I've used this in a heavily overclocked system with 4 hard drives. Not a problem, stays on 24/7. Only con is that its a tad loud, but tolerable.
